Output 5860869dd2570cccc89a5661422a0674b9231bb46c790f357662a70c6c10822f:0

value
1580116
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82b1e49a06633f6d1510678c9077c6c63625bb32 OP_EQUALVERIFY OP_CHECKSIG
address
1Cv3xACQZ93BzQewTBCCqEXMTyWLsDyU6F
transaction
5860869dd2570cccc89a5661422a0674b9231bb46c790f357662a70c6c10822f
confirmations
608724
spent
true